The NASA Post-MMT press conference, normally a staid forum for announcements and audiovisual presentations, featured this morning a hands-on demonstration of various techniques a member of the Discovery crew will use to repair the Shuttle's thermal protection system on the mission's third spacewalk.
Eliciting a laugh from the audience as he put on protective glasses, a shirt-sleeved official used his gloved hand, forceps, and a hacksaw to show how the astronaut would remove or shorten a gap filler stuck to heat protection tiles clamped to a demonstration board.
The four representatives of the team also took questions and answers from the press.
